ATC Foundation Awards More than $72,000 in Scholarships to Class of 2018 High School Graduates
Tuesday, June 26th, 2018
The Aiken Technical College Foundation recently awarded more than $72,000 in scholarships to area Class of 2018 high school graduates.
"We are excited to award these scholarships to students who have chosen Aiken Technical College to further their higher education,” said Mary Commons, ATC Foundation Director. “These students are our future workforce and will be productive members of our diverse community. We look forward to seeing these students at ATC in the fall and helping them reach their goal of higher education."
The scholarships were announced during each school’s awards ceremony and are for the upcoming 2018-19 academic year. The scholarships range in amount from $300 to $1,500.
